Location: 20 miles NW of Riverton WY or 5 miles east of Pavillion, WY. It is accessed by asphalt, county-maintained roads. There are no improvements on the property other than a stack yard.
Production: The current owners use the Farm as a winter base for a cow/calf operation. This location is well-known for its relative mild, dry winter climate. The fields have all been re-seeded in a rotation and are in excellent condition with RR alfalfa and alfalfa/grass stands. Owner rates the yield at 4.5+ tons of hay per acre. The farm is capable of growing corn, beets and small grains as well.
IRRIGATION: Irrigation water is provided through Midvale Irrigation at a rate of $20+/- per acre which is paid through the County assessor in advance. Midvale water is one of the most reliable water projects in the west. The annual allocation is distributed by a ditch rider via canal and underground pipe to the farm where it is divided with 2 head gates. This farm can be completely irrigated in around 10 days and the gated pipe system (included) is designed for efficient use of water. Information from Midvale Irrigation and this farm specifically can be obtained at (307) 856-6359.
LIVESTOCK: The Farm is designed to comfortably winter 100-150 cows. There is a good year-round water gap that supplies stock water.
